Fort Lauderdale homeowners contend with a relentless combination of year-round humidity between 60 and 80 percent, salt air carried in from the Atlantic, 300 or more sunny days annually delivering intense UV radiation, and a hurricane season that sends driving rain against every exterior surface from June through November. Exterior paint in this environment can fail within five to seven years even with quality products, and significantly sooner if the wrong coating or primer was used. The city’s mix of mid-century concrete block homes, newer stucco construction, and waterfront properties each demands a different paint specification.
Fort Lauderdale homeowners routinely ask contractors about elastomeric coatings rated for wind-driven rain, mold and mildew inhibitors suited to the tropical climate, and whether the crew pressure washes and primes before any topcoat is applied. Warranty length is a central point of comparison, since Florida’s conditions expose weak workmanship far faster than most other markets.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How much does interior painting cost in Fort Lauderdale?
A: Interior painting in Fort Lauderdale typically ranges from $2,000 to $6,000 for a standard single-family home, depending on room count, ceiling height, and whether prep work such as drywall repair or cabinet refinishing is included. Florida-specific requirements like mold treatment and vapor barrier primers add to costs but are worth the investment in this climate.
Q: What exterior paint type is best for Fort Lauderdale homes?
A: One hundred percent acrylic or elastomeric exterior paint is the standard recommendation for Fort Lauderdale properties. Elastomeric coatings are particularly valuable on stucco and concrete block homes because they stretch with temperature-driven expansion and contraction while sealing small cracks against wind-driven rain. Sherwin-Williams Duration and Benjamin Moore Aura are frequently cited by South Florida contractors as top performers.
Q: When is the best time to schedule exterior painting in Fort Lauderdale?
A: Florida’s dry season, roughly November through April, offers the most reliable painting conditions in Fort Lauderdale, with lower humidity and reduced risk of afternoon rain disrupting fresh coatings. Painting during hurricane season from June through November is possible but requires flexibility to work around storms and careful monitoring of daily humidity levels before application begins.
Fort Lauderdale’s density of waterfront homes, canal-front properties, and high-rise condominiums creates a painting market that skews toward commercial-scale residential work, with HOA and condominium association contracts representing a significant portion of local contractor revenue alongside single-family residential projects. Homeowners evaluating estimates should request proof of Florida contractor licensing and general liability insurance before signing any agreement.
